Schedule Now Let’s rethink what “chemistry” is in a relationship… But who do you want to try and build a life with? Likewise, a rakish, troubled bad-boy will light you on fire, in a way that the earnest CPA who cares enough to iron his shirt and show up on time won’t. When you’re dating a jerk, it can feel pretty thrilling… for a while.įor example, a mercurial, highly sexual, unpredictable woman will make your heart pound in a way that the loving, kind kindergarten teacher with a fondness for Dansko clogs will probably not. In fact, the exact opposite is often true: The people who are most likely to make you feel “chemistry” - an anxious churning in their presence, sleepless nights thinking of them, and feelings of euphoria when you’re around them - are often the ones who are the most emotionally (or literally) dangerous for you to get involved with.
